City & Guilds Level 3 Award in Assessing Competence in the Work Environment (6317-31)

This qualification is for people working in, or looking to enter roles in assessment and internal quality assurance.

Is this course right for me?

This course is for assessors/practitioners who assess the demonstration of competence in a work environment using the following assessment methods:

  • Observation
  • Examining work Products
  • Oral Questioning and Discussion
  • Use of Witnesses
  • Learner Statements
  •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L)

This is one of the assessment and quality assurance qualifications, part of an integrated suite of Training Assessment Quality Assurance (TAQA) qualifications for training, assessment and quality assurance practitioners.

The units to be studied will include:

  • Understanding the Principles and Practices of Assessment
  • Assess Occupational Competence in the Work Environment

These qualifications can help you to progress in a wide range of roles, including:

  • Assessor
  • Internal Quality Assurer (IQA)
  • Lead Internal Quality Assurer
  • Centre Co-ordinator
